My recent conversation with a Schneider recruiter indicated that starting pay for a recent grad (0 experience) on a dedicated account with 5 days out / 2 days home was 30.5 per mile. This particular account only ran in the states of IA, IL, IN, & MI. All loads originated from Cedar Falls, IA.

I imagine you were actually getting paid more than .23 a mile if you were working for Schneider. It might be listed under per diem. Per diem is tax exempt income for being away from home for 24 hours. When I was OTR, I would always take advantage of the per diem write off whether the Company I worked for set it up or not. So you might have been making .23 cents (taxable) a mile plus .7 cents a mile per diem (tax free). I would look at your pay stub more closely.
